Interest Rate:    Until the earlier of (i) the first an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date or (ii) the occurrence of a Bridge Takeout Demand Failure Event (such earlier date, the "Conversion Date"), the Bridge Loans will bear interest at a floating rate, reset quarterly, as follows: (x) for the first three-month period commencing on the Bridge Closing Date, the Bridge Loans will bear interest at a rate per annum equal to the reserve adjusted Eurodollar Rate (subject to a reserve adjusted Eurodollar Rate Floor of 1.25% per annum), plus 612.5 basis points (collectively, the "Bridge LIBOR Rate") and (y) thereafter, interest on the Bridge Loans will be payable at a floating per annum rate equal to the interest rate applicable during the prior three-month period, in each case plus the Bridge Spread, reset at the beginning of each subsequent three-month period. The "Bridge Spread" will initially be 50 basis points (commencing three months after the Bridge Closing Date) and will increase by an additional 50 basis points every three months thereafter. Notwithstanding the foregoing, at no time will the per annum interest rate on the Bridge Loans exceed the Total Cap (as defined in the Fee Letter) then in effect (plus default interest, if any).
   From and after the Conversion Date, the Bridge Loans will bear interest at a fixed rate equal to the Total Cap (plus default interest, if any).
   Prior to the Conversion Date, interest will be payable at the end of each interest period. Accrued Interest shall also be payable in arrears on the Conversion Date and on the date of any prepayment of the Bridge Loans. From and after the Conversion Date, interest will be payable quarterly in arrears and on the date of any prepayment of the Bridge Loans.

Voluntary Prepayment:    Prior to the Conversion Date, Bridge Loans may be prepaid, in whole or in part, at the option of the Borrower, at any time (except as provided below) without premium or penalty, upon five business days' written notice, such prepayment to be made at par plus accrued interest.
   Subject to the next paragraph, from and after the Conversion Date and prior to the tenth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date, Bridge Loans may be prepaid, in whole or in part, at the option of the Borrower, at any time (except as provided below) upon 3 days' prior written notice at par plus accrued interest to the date of repayment plus the Applicable Premium. The "Applicable Premium" will be (i) a make-whole premium based on the applicable treasury rate plus 50 basis points prior to the fifth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date, (ii) one-half of the then-prevailing interest rate on the Bridge Loans from and including the fifth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date to and including the sixth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date and (iii) declining to one-quarter of the then-prevailing interest rate on the Bridge Loans on the sixth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date, to one-eighth of the then-prevailing interest rate on the Bridge Loans on the seventh an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date and to zero on the eighth anniversary of the Bridge Closing Date.
